  • JJ --- e/acc: "COSS startups raised $27.5B in VC since January 2020 across 670+ disclosed financings. > 1/3rd are Seed, but represent only $1.5B (6% of total capital raised). Average seed round size of $5-6M across 250~ rounds. Removing MegaSeeds skews brings average down to $3-4M.... https://t.co/dEmHHlXazoLink

  • Jamin Ball: "MongoDB quarter: - $424M rev (+40% YoY) vs $390M consensus (9% beat) - $402M next Q guidance vs $382M consensus (5% raise) - Raised full year guide 5% - $267M Atlas rev (+38% YoY) - 13 months GM adj. CAC payback - 75% GM - (6%) FCF Margin $MDB" Link
  • Jamin Ball: "HashiCorp quarter: - $143M rev (+26% YoY) vs $138M consensus (4% beat) - $143M next Q guidance vs $142M consensus (1% raise) - Raised full year guide by 1% - 124% net retention - 62 months GM adj. CAC payback - 80% GM - (26%) FCF Margin $HCP" Link
